Small Arms Factory (1912 - 1989)

Commonwealth of Australia
Online SourcesPublished Sources
Function: Defence Industries, Ammunitions and Explosives or Weapons Industries
Location: Lithgow, New South Wales, Australia
The Small Arms Factory was opened in Lithgow, New South Wales, in June 1912 and by 1913 the first consignment of weapons had been produced for the defence forces. Production at the Factory increased greatly during World War One. During its lifetime the Factory was controlled by various Government Departments.
